Masella Opens the Ski Season in Spain This Wednesday

Summary by El Pais
The resort of Masella (Girona) will inaugurate, one more year, the ski season in the Pyrenees with an opening of slopes announced for this Wednesday 26 November, which will also make the domain the first in Spain to start the campaign. The managers of Masella have confirmed that the skiers will have eleven kilometers of routes and thicknesses of snow between 30 and 35 centimetres.
